Job summary

Included Health is seeking board-certified Family Nurse Practitioners licensed in New Hampshire and other states to provide virtual comprehensive care across all ages.

The role requires 3+ years in high-volume urgent or primary care, active RN and multi-state licensure (5+ licenses preferred), and telemedicine experience; remote-first with 32 hours/week full-time options.

Compensation includes base plus equity and benefits; weekend/evening shifts and holiday coverage are included in the schedule.

Qualifications

  • Graduate of an accredited Master’s or Doctoral-level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P) program.
  • Active Nurse Practitioner (NP) license with maintained Registered Nurse (RN) licensure, in accordance with state requirements.
  • Current national certification as a Family Nurse Practitioner through AANP or ANCC.
  • Active RN compact license.
  • Active multi-state licensure (5+ licenses preferred).
  • Minimum 3+ years post-training experience in high-volume Urgent Care or Primary Care settings.
  • Experience providing care to newborns through adult populations.
  • Ability to function within an integrated medical practice.
  • Strong clinical acumen and ability to manage a broad range of conditions.
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and patient engagement skills.
  • Proficiency with technology and electronic medical records.
  • Maintain active Medicare status – In good standing with Medicare/Medicaid and not excluded from participation in federal health programs.
  • Prior telemedicine or video-based virtual care experience.
  • Experience with Athena EMR.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ct age-appropriate history and virtual exams.
  • Evaluate, diagnose, and treat a broad range of conditions across the lifespan.
  • Order and interpret diagnostic tests as needed.
  • Develop and document treatment plans in a timely, accurate manner.
  • Manage acute, chronic, and mental health conditions for pediatric and adult patients.
  • Request consultation or referral with other health care providers when appropriate.
  • Counsel and educate patients and families on treatment plans.
  • Maintain current knowledge of clinical best practices and evidence-based care.
  • Provide cross-coverage for tasks such as reviewing lab results.
  • Offer scheduling flexibility, including evenings and weekends.
